Because bats are beneficial, and have one or two pups a year, protection of maternity colonies is important to their survival.  Extermination of bat colonies should be avoided.  The only safe eviction method, for both bats and humans, is the three-step procedure called bat-proofing.  After removal, well-placed bat boxes provide bats sanctuary outside of the building, while still providing benefits to people through insect control.
